• Police are warning hauliers about a gang of armed and violent hijackers who stripped a lorry of its load of wines and spirits in Dartford, Kent on 28 November.
The truck was approaching the roundabout at University Way at 18:00hrs when a red saloon car braked in front of it. forcing it to a standstill.
A short 30-year-old white male wearing a black puffa jacket leapt out and jumped into the truck's passenger side, pro
ducing what North Kent police believe was a small handgun. The driver followed instructions and drove on to the A13.
Eventually the truck was stopped and stripped: it was found abandoned in Chigwell, Essex. The unnamed driver was taken by car to Oxfordshire where he was beaten up.
"Hauliers must be aware of this problem in the run up to Christmas—particularly those carrying high-value goods," say the police.
